THINK: Can I put a password on a QR code?

Yes, of course! You can add a password to your code so only the intended or a specific group of people can only open its content. This limits the code’s accessibility but ensures that your data is safe and restricted.

However, this will depend on the QR code type you’re using. Static ones don’t have this capability; only dynamic ones do. So, if you want to add a password to your QR code, make sure to opt for dynamic solutions.

How do I lock my QR code with password?

Since you already signed up, it automatically entitles you to an account. This means that you’ll have your own dashboard where you can monitor and check all your campaigns, as well as navigate all features.

If you want to protect your QR code with a password, simply follow the guide below:

1. Go to your account and click Dashboard. You will see all your campaigns there.

2. Locate the QR code you wish to add a password. Just beside it, you will see several buttons, including the password.

3. Click to open it, and you can now set your own password. Make sure you don’t check the Disable password button, or the feature won’t work at all.

How to access a QR code data when it has a password?

If you’re an intended audience, then it shouldn’t be a problem. To access a QR code with password protection, follow this QR code guide:

1. Scan the QR code using a smartphone or QR code scanner.

2. Upon scanning, a prompt will show up to enter a password.

3. Enter the correct password associated with the QR code. 

Once authenticated, you will gain access to the valuable content linked to the QR code.

Best practices for setting up your QR code password

Choosing a strong password is essential to maximize the security of password-protected QR codes. Here are some QR code best practices to keep in mind:

1. Use u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ters.

2. Avoid common passwords or easily guessable information like birthdates or names.

3. Regularly update your password on the Free QR Code Generator dashboard to minimize the risk of unauthorized access.

4. Consider using a password manager to store and generate unique passwords for each QR code securely.

5. Save a copy of your password if you don’t have a sharp memory.

Introducing: Passwordless access with WiFi QR code

Speaking of passwords, here’s an additional password-related QR code solution that you must learn.

Have you tried going to cafes, restaurants, or hotels with a free WiFi sign? They will often give you a small piece of paper containing the network password, and this password is often a combination of alphanumeric characters.

In short, a password will take some of your time because of its complexity. But the good news is that a password will no longer be needed when there’s a WiFi QR code to scan.

This QR code solution, when scanned, will allow any user to connect to the WiFi network without the need to encode or key in the password. This convenience will help your business attract more customers.

What’s even better is that scanning this QR code will not require any data connection, unlike other solutions. We all know that almost everything requires an internet connection, so this is such a huge advantage over other establishments.
